因为找不到msvcp140(因为找不到对象心情抑郁)
电脑缺少msvcp140.dll怎么办?
电脑缺少msvcp140,dll,是VC2015运行库没有安装导致的。
微软运行库没安装好,游戏必备运行库NET_Framework和DirectX和系统必备的VC++都要安装,可以直接下载msvcp140.dll然后进行加载,Windows XP/WIN7/Vista系统,复制到C:\Windows\System32目录下。如果系统是64位的请将文件复制到C:\Windows\SysWOW64目录。
出现这种情况,而你又不知道应该安装哪个版本,一个个试起来又觉得太麻烦的话,建议使用DLL修复工具,工具是会在检测修复DirectX的同时顺便安装所有版本的VC++运行库的,也能解决msvcp之类的丢失问题。注意,必须是增强版,其他版没有VC++。
该问题是电脑缺少运行的组件所致,导致游戏运行时无法调用相关组件解决方法有如下几种,
单独下载msvcp140.dll msvcp140.dll文件,手动放到C盘,windows,system32文件夹下。
使用电脑管家等软件,修复游戏环境。
下载vcredist 2015,执行安装。
电脑缺少msvcp140,dll解决办法
方法步骤如下:
1、首先打开计算机,在计算机内打开控制面板,进入系统与安全。
2、点击系统,在高级系统设置中进入系统属性。
3、在高级中进入环境变量。
4、点击新建,输入变量名Auto CAD和变量值C:\Program Files\Common Files\Autodesk Shared,然后点击确定即可解决电脑缺少msvcp140,dll的问题了。
系统错误,找不到msvcp140.dll怎么办
这个软件会调用到这个dll文件,如果使用正常,那么对系统是没什么影响。可以取消开机启动就可以了,或者下载vc++ 2015安装,看看可否解决。
1、按住键盘上微软徽标键的同时,按下 R 键,就会弹出”运行“的界面,输入”msconfig“点击确定。
2、进入”系统配置“的界面后,选择”启动“选项卡,将不需要开机启动的软件前面的勾取消,然后点击确定。
系统错误注意:
在项目的过程中,发现对dll的调用需要如果dll文件在X86的32位的环境下编译的,如果我们用X64的程序去调用可能会出现失败的情况。解决办法:把应用程序编译成x86 32位。
winform 程序和控制台程序对一个dll调用存在差别。同样的代码,在winform 的控件的事件触发和控制台程序的mian方法中触发结果可能不同,具体是为什么不清楚,需要进一步了解。